Why Nature Quotes Matter for Children
Connecting children with nature is crucial for their development and well-being. Studies show that time spent outdoors reduces stress, improves focus, and fosters creativity. Using evocative quotes, particularly those from beloved children's books, can ignite a child's imagination and inspire a lifelong love for the natural world. The simple act of reading a quote aloud, followed by a walk in the park or a backyard exploration, can transform an ordinary experience into a memorable adventure.

How can I use these quotes to connect with nature with my children?
Use these quotes as springboards for activities:
- Nature walks: Read the quotes before going on a nature walk and encourage children to look for the things described in the quotes.
- Nature journaling: Have children draw or write about their experiences in nature, inspired by the quotes.
- Creative projects: Use the quotes as inspiration for creating art, stories, or poems about nature.
- Discussion: Talk about the meaning of the quotes and how they relate to children's own experiences in nature.
